Output 7068a0791b86a3fa16dfa524b3fa435ea65f9f02ccc887421933e90c04bca59d:0
- value
- 658878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cc070076718dc2b44e97b3524ee51ceb594030a OP_EQUAL
- address
- 3QjSjgfqDLDjooRYgvHwoMt9S7nhuBdfxk
- transaction
- 7068a0791b86a3fa16dfa524b3fa435ea65f9f02ccc887421933e90c04bca59d
- confirmations
- 414686
- spent
- true